What is Puddling 

Puddling is a tillage operation which is used to prepare the land for the cultivation of rice. It is an ancient practice of rice cultivation. The puddling operation was performed by the use of mounted equipment behind a buffalo or ox. But now equipment mounted behind the tractors.
